The Feeling They Call Love

By:Frederick Rimando


The Feeling They Call LOVE

I never noticed
That it has gone this far
I never imagined
That this time will come
The feeling is strange
And I can’t explain
There’s warmth inside
That melts my heart
There’s excitement within
That tickles me a lot
I don’t know why
But my day brightens up
Whenever you’re around
I’m starting to like you
But in fact I hate you
Can it be?
That this feeling I have
Is the feeling called Love?
I never felt this way before
I wish it would never go away
I wish this feeling would be forever
This feeling they call love
